On March 29, the Management Board of Son Tra Peninsula and Da Nang tourist beaches organized the festival For a green Son Tra. This is an annual activity for the past 14 years (since 2011) to promote and raise awareness among people and tourists about protecting Son Tra Peninsula - the "green lung" of Da Nang City.
The program is chaired by the management board, in coordination with clubs, teams, and volunteer groups in the Central region, and has increasingly received the participation of tourists, including foreigners, in preserving biodiversity, wildlife, and maintaining green destinations for sustainable tourism development.

Nearly 1,000 volunteers cleaned up the Son Tra peninsula both on land and underwater along Le Van Luong Street, Green Lake, Linh Ung Pagoda, Bac Beach, paragliding beach, Tho Quang beach...
The management board has also prepared gifts to give to volunteers who collect a lot of trash in the trash-for-gifts program.
Accordingly, 2 kg of plastic waste or 5 kg of other types of waste will be given a pot of succulents or vouchers to use tourism services of businesses in Da Nang beach.

At the North Beach area, volunteers exhibited photos of "Son Tra - Green Destination" and workshoped "Red-shanked douc langur - Pride of Da Nang City".
The images aim to promote the harmful effects of feeding monkeys, the consequences on the health and natural behavior of monkeys when they get used to eating human food, and encourage tourists to not litter and clean up after visiting, limiting plastic waste.
In particular, at the entrance to the Ban Co peak area of Son Tra peninsula, where billionaire Bill Gates once visited and enjoyed tea, volunteers planted 50 more sim flowers. When the trees grow, they will create a landscape for the area.
As Thanh Nien previously reported, Son Tra peninsula used to have many sim trees. Da Nang City has also planned, renovated, planted new and added many areas to create a sim flower road, serving the people and tourists.
After billionaire Bill Gates visited Son Tra Peninsula, this tourist destination has become increasingly popular with international visitors. Da Nang City has also attracted new tourism products such as inland waterway ports, upgraded infrastructure, reviewed and stopped inappropriate projects, and opened up new investment resources.
